2025年金融行业科技部工程师分布式系统.docxVIP

  • 2
  • 0
  • 约3.17万字
  • 约 46页
  • 2026-05-06 发布于江西
  • 举报

2025年金融行业科技部工程师分布式系统.docx

2025年金融行业科技部工程师分布式系统

第1章分布式存储与一致性保障

1.1分布式存储架构设计

在构建2025年金融核心系统的分布式存储时,首要任务是确立高可用性与数据强一致性的架构基石。系统需采用分层存储模型,底层通过高性能并行文件系统(如CephFS或GlusterFS)实现海量数据的物理分发,上层应用层则基于容器化微服务架构运行。

架构需严格遵循“数据本地化+副本冗余”原则,确保单节点故障不影响服务连续性,同时通过跨地域多活部署实现业务连续性。必须引入分布式锁机制防止分布式缓存或数据库中的竞态条件,确保同一时刻只有一个事务能读取或修改数据。

存储节点需具备自动故障转移能力,通过健康检查协议实时感知节点状态,并在主节点宕机时毫秒级切换至备用节点。数据块(Block)需被划分为固定大小(如4KB)的单元,并在节点间进行哈希分片,利用分布式均衡算法将数据均匀分布到所有存储节点。各节点间通信依赖gRPC或HTTP/2协议,采用gRPC的异步非阻塞特性,大幅降低高并发下的网络延迟与带宽压力。

系统需集成分布式日志聚合服务,将节点产生的操作日志实时同步至中央日志仓库,确保审计追踪的完整性与可追溯性。

1.2数据分片与副本策略

金融数据具有高频读写与强一致性要求,因此数据分片策略必须兼顾读写效率与数据冗余度,避免“数据孤岛”或“热点倾斜”

文档评论(0)

1亿VIP精品文档

相关文档